Home
last modified time | relevance | path

Searched defs:wqs (Results 1 – 5 of 5) sorted by relevance

/linux-6.6.21/drivers/net/ethernet/huawei/hinic/
Dhinic_hw_wq.c31 #define WQS_FREE_BLOCKS_SIZE(wqs) (WQS_MAX_NUM_BLOCKS * \ argument
44 #define WQ_BASE_VADDR(wqs, wq) \ argument
48 #define WQ_BASE_PADDR(wqs, wq) \ argument
52 #define WQ_BASE_ADDR(wqs, wq) \ argument
137 static int wqs_allocate_page(struct hinic_wqs *wqs, int page_idx) in wqs_allocate_page()
150 static void wqs_free_page(struct hinic_wqs *wqs, int page_idx) in wqs_free_page()
190 static int alloc_page_arrays(struct hinic_wqs *wqs) in alloc_page_arrays()
221 static void free_page_arrays(struct hinic_wqs *wqs) in free_page_arrays()
231 static int wqs_next_block(struct hinic_wqs *wqs, int *page_idx, in wqs_next_block()
259 static void wqs_return_block(struct hinic_wqs *wqs, int page_idx, in wqs_return_block()
[all …]
Dhinic_hw_io.h65 struct hinic_wqs wqs; member
/linux-6.6.21/drivers/dma/idxd/
Didxd.h321 struct idxd_wq **wqs; member
Dregisters.h356 u64 wqs[4]; member
/linux-6.6.21/drivers/infiniband/core/
Duverbs_cmd.c3054 struct ib_wq **wqs = NULL; in ib_uverbs_ex_create_rwq_ind_table() local